Magna International (NYSE:MGA – Free Report) (TSE:MG) had its price target increased by Evercore ISI from $40.00 to $47.00 in a report published on Monday morning,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has an in-line rating on the stock.
Other equities analysts have also recently issued reports about the stock. Wall Street Zen raised shares of Magna International from a “buy” rating to a “strong-buy” rating in a research report on Sunday. TD Securities increased their price target on shares of Magna International from $50.00 to $52.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research report on Tuesday, August 5th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. increased their price target on shares of Magna International from $47.00 to $48.00 and gave the stock an “overweight” rating in a research report on Monday, August 4th. Bank of America increased their price target on shares of Magna International from $42.00 to $45.00 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a research report on Monday, June 16th. Finally, CIBC reaffirmed a “neutral” rating and set a $47.00 price target (up previously from $46.00) on shares of Magna International in a research report on Tuesday, August 26th. Three investment anal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, fifteen have assigned a Hold rating and one has given a Sell rating to the company’s stock. According to MarketBeat, the stock presently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and an average target price of $45.29.

Magna International Trading Down 0.3%
Magna International (NYSE:MGA – Get Free Report) (TSE:MG)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Friday, August 1st. The company reported $1.44 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.19 by $0.25. Magna International had a return on equity of 11.89% and a net margin of 2.91%.The firm had revenue of $10.82 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$10.10 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$1.35 EPS. The firm’s quarterly revenue was down 3.0% compared to the same quarter last year. Magna International has set its FY 2025 guidance at EPS. On average, equities research analysts expect that Magna International will post 5.87 EPS for the current year.
Magna International Announces Dividend
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, August 29th. Investors of record on Friday, August 15th were paid a dividend of $0.485 per share. This represents a $1.94 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 4.3%. The ex-dividend date was Friday, August 15th. Magna International’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 45.54%.

About Magna International
Magna International Inc designs, engineers, and manufactures components, assemblies, systems, subsystems, and modules for original equipment manufacturers of vehicles and light trucks worldwide. It operates through four segments: Body Exteriors & Structures, Power & Vision, Seating Systems, and Complete Vehicles.
